Apache is a free and open-source cross-platform web server software.
Embedly is a service that allows developers to convert URLs into rich previews and embeddable content.
jQuery plugin for seeing if the images are loaded.
jQuery is a JavaScript library which is a free, open-source software designed to simplify HTML DOM tree traversal and manipulation, as well as event handling, CSS animation, and Ajax.
Mustache is a web template system.
Open Graph is a protocol that is used to integrate any web page into the social graph.
PHP is a general-purpose scripting language used for web development.
Varnish is a reverse caching proxy.
Zurb Foundation is used to prototype in the browser. Allows rapid creation of websites or applications while leveraging mobile and responsive technology. The front end framework is the collection of HTML, CSS, and Javascript containing design patterns.
